title: SOFIE: A Self-Organizing Framework for Information Extraction creator: Suchanek, Fabian M. creator: Sozio, Mauro creator: Weikum, Gerhard description: This paper presents SOFIE, a system for automated on- tology extension. SOFIE can parse natural language docu- ments, extract ontological facts from them and link the facts into an ontology. SOFIE uses logical reasoning on the exist- ing knowledge and on the new knowledge in order to disam- biguate words to their most probable meaning, to reason on the meaning of text patterns and to take into account world knowledge axioms. This allows SOFIE to check the plau- sibility of hypotheses and to avoid inconsistencies with the ontology. The framework of SOFIE unites the paradigms of pattern matching, word sense disambiguation and ontolog- ical reasoning in one unified model. Our experiments show that SOFIE delivers high-quality output, even from unstruc- tured Internet documents. date: 2009-04 type: Conference or Workshop Item type: PeerReviewed format: application/pdf identifier: http://www2009.eprints.org/64/1/p631.pdf format: application/vnd.ms-powerpoint identifier: http://www2009.eprints.org/64/2/sofie.ppt identifier: Suchanek, Fabian M. and Sozio, Mauro and Weikum, Gerhard (2009) SOFIE: A Self-Organizing Framework for Information Extraction.
